Water Damage Restoration Services in Randolph

Our water restoration work in Randolph covers every stage of the loss:

Appliance Leak Cleanup

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ers and refrigerator lines fail quietly and soak everything around them. We dry cabinets, subfloors and adjacent rooms before the damage spreads further.

Contents & Odor Cleanup

We help sort what's salvageable, dry and clean recoverable contents, and knock out the musty odor that lingers after a water loss instead of masking it.

Emergency Water Extraction

Truck-mounted and portable extractors pull standing water out of basements, living areas and carpet fast, because every gallon removed mechanically is hours of evaporation your home doesn't have to endure.

Burst & Leaking Pipe Cleanup

Supply line breaks and frozen pipe bursts can release hundreds of gallons an hour. We stop the spread, open wet cavities where needed and dry the structure from the inside out.

Ceiling & Wall Water Damage

Water travels inside walls and above ceilings far beyond the visible stain. Thermal imaging and moisture meters map the real wet area so nothing damp gets sealed up wet.

Water Damage Restoration FAQs for Randolph

Can't I just dry it with fans myself?

Household fans move air but can't pull moisture out of wall cavities, subfloors or framing, and without a dehumidifier the moisture just relocates. If water was flowing for more than a few minutes or reached walls, professional drying is nearly always cheaper than the mold remediation that follows a DIY job.

Will my homeowners insurance cover this?

Sudden, accidental losses — burst pipes, appliance failures, water heater ruptures — are usually covered. Gradual leaks and outside flooding often aren't unless you carry flood coverage. We document everything and work with every major carrier so your Randolph claim has the best possible footing.

How long does water damage restoration take?

Extraction usually happens the same day. Structural drying typically runs three to five days depending on materials and how long the water sat — plaster, hardwood and dense framing hold moisture longer than drywall and carpet. We monitor daily and pull equipment as soon as readings hit dry standard.
